Site Layout & Lot Configuration

Strategic layout of homesites, driveways, and access points to maximize land use while maintaining functionality and compliance.

Grading Plans (Preliminary & Final)

Detailed grading design to ensure proper drainage, elevation transitions, and build-ready surfaces.

Cut & Fill Earthwork Analysis

Balancing earthwork to reduce hauling costs, improve efficiency, and create a more cost-effective construction process.

Driveway & Access Design

Safe and practical access planning for residential properties, including alignment, slope, and connection to existing roads.

Drainage & Stormwater Management

Site-specific drainage design including swales, inlets, detention, and discharge — coordinated with grading so water goes where it's supposed to.

Utility Connections & Service Laterals

Planning and coordination for water, sewer, and other utility connections to ensure reliable service to each property.

Residential Floor Plan Drafting (Conceptual Support)

Early-stage drafting support for builders and homeowners to visualize layouts and align site design with structure placement.

Landscape & Preliminary Planting Plans

Basic landscape planning to enhance site usability, drainage performance, and overall project appearance.
